The Camillus Cutlery Company was one of the oldest knife manufacturers in the United States with roots dating back to 1876. The company manufactured Camillus branded knives and was a prolific contractor for other knife brands up until its last days in 2007 when the company filed for bankruptcy.

Here's some 72 Clones that I picked up while I was away for a bit.

Imperial 1047, Black Handles with Federal or Badge style shield.

This one has no Tang Stamp, but is the same dimension as a Camillus 72 and almost identical to the 72 clone that was made by Whitetail Cuttlery. Faux Pearl Handles and has "27th Hillbilly Days April 10 11 12 2003" Which I found is an event held yearly in Pikeville Kentucky.
